Key Fobs

Key fobs let you combine a variety of functions into a portable package. By pressing a button, or a proximity scan, owners of vehicles can control door locks, ignitions systems, and more. This eliminates the necessity of traditional keys and decreases the costs associated with replacing lost or stolen keys to cars. Fobs are also used to establish controlled access for industrial and commercial facilities. By connecting their backends to a central computer facility managers can program RFID readers and designate access levels for guests, employees or customers.

Despite the fact that a majority of vehicles are designed to be secure, there are people who are willing to exploit security weaknesses. With inexpensive hardware, it's possible for criminals to penetrate a vehicle's system and then drive off with the car. Fobs have several built-in protections to guard against such attacks. Particularly, they transmit passcodes that are changed each time the fob gets activated and will automatically shut off after a predetermined time.

Fobs are also designed to be secure from wireless hacking. Modern key fobs are equipped with advanced encryption protocols that prevent hackers from intercepting codes. They also use RFID readers that have unique IDs to stop multiple fobs from getting access to the same space at the same time.

Transponder Chips

Transponder chips are situated in the upper part of modern smart keys, fobs, and remotes. They allow your car to start whenever you use them. This chip transmits a unique code to the engine immobilizer in the car keys Reprogramming and allows it to know that it's a valid key. The chip sends this ID code via radio to the car's computer. If the ID code matches that in the car's memory the security system will shut off immobilizers and allow the engine to start if the ID code matches. The security light on the dashboard will go out after this has occurred.

In the past, locksmiths could use a blank key to play around with it (this works only on older locks that have notches). However, nowadays it's much more complex. Locksmiths are equipped with advanced tools and software that can reprogram a key to match the vehicle's current programming keys.

reprogramming keys for cars is accomplished by connecting the computer of the locksmith to the diagnostic port of your vehicle (usually located beneath the dashboard). They then have to enter a code in order to enter programming mode. Entering an unique code that matches the model and make of your car is the method to use. The code can be located by searching the internet or consulting the owner's manual.

Once they are in the programing mode, the locksmith will insert the key into the ignition and turn it to the "On" position without turning on your engine. This will trigger a signal on your dashboard which allows locksmiths to reprogramme your key.
